Jaime Pressly cast in 'I Love You, Man'


March 31, 2008 Jaime Pressly has corralled a lead role in "I Love You, Man," the DreamWorks comedy starring Paul Rudd and Jason Segel. Written and being directed by John Hamburg ("Along Came Polly"), "I Love You" centers on a guy (Rudd) about to be married whose fiancee (Rashida Jones) is calling all her friends to be in the wedding. Pressly won an Emmy for best supporting actress in a comedy and also earned her first Golden Globe nomination for her work on NBC's "My Name Is Earl."
